New PVR9300T fails to accept any user input and display is blank
jah1
21-01-2010
Good day!

I've just taken delivery of a Humax PVR-9300T.
Upon switching it on, the bootloader message is seen (it reports version a4.37) on the TV screen and then the automatic channel search begins.
At no point whilst the machine is switched on does the front panel display show any LED activity - it remains completely blank.
At no point whilst the machine is switched on does the remote or the front-panel respond to any key presses.
With the RF cable connected, the initial automatic search finds all digital channels.
During the search, it is not possible to stop the search by pressing OK on either the front panel or the remote control.
When the search is completed it is not possible to save the channels using either the front-panel or remote.

Again, the front panel display is not lit and the machine does not respond to any user input.

Does anyone have any idea why this might be so?

I have a RS-232 null modem cable and a PC, is it likely that an update to the firmware might help and if so, can you please point me to resources that will help me to try the update?

Anyone had the same issues? Return to the shop?

Regards,

jah
Martin Liddle
21-01-2010
Originally Posted by jah1:
“Anyone had the same issues? Return to the shop?”

I don't think it is a commonly reported problem. I would guess the connection to the front panel has become detached or the front panel is faulty. I suggest you take it back to the shop for exchange.

My guess would be that a cable connection to the front panel has become disconnected, possibly in transit. Simple solution would be to return to shop for an exchange unless you feel inclined to open the case and check the security of the cable harnesses.
